2 Installation

vscode-texinfo cannot be run standalone. It can only be used as an extension of Visual Studio Code.

It is recommended to use a free distribution of Visual Studio Code, VSCodium, instead of the official binary release, which is proprietary software. You can also build it from source yourself.

Note: Theoretically vscode-texinfo can work with any version of Visual Studio Code since 1.82, but not all versions are tested. It’s recommended to install a latest release.

The easiest way to install vscode-texinfo is from the extension marketplace. Click the “Extensions” tab on Visual Studio Code’s sidebar, type “texinfo” and you can find and install this extension (Extension ID: CismonX.texinfo).
